Next, the chapter showed how to configure various mailbox availability features, such as deleted item
retention, mailbox recover, and Recovery Storage Groups. Recovery Storage Groups is a powerful feature
that is used for a number of reasons. It is used as part of a dial - tone recovery strategy, a way to do
??? compliance ??? searches across mailboxes, or simply a way to recover lost data.
Lastly, the chapter showed how to create a new public folders database. Working with public folders is
explained thoroughly in Chapter 5 .
Configuring the Edge
Transport Server Role
Chapter 7 discussed the transport architecture in Exchange Server 2007 and Hub Transport
server role. This chapter discusses the Edge Transport server role, which is identical to the
Hub server role in many respects and implements the core transport architecture. Although both
roles share identical features, they differ in default configuration and functionality. Whereas the
focus of the Hub Transport server role is intra - organizational email communication and
compliance, the focus of the Edge Transport server is for inter - organizational email communication,
message hygiene, and security.
